Celebrate Local Agriculture with a Field Day on August 15

Are you interested in learning more about the people and research programs that have helped shape agriculture in western North Carolina? Come celebrate local agriculture at the 2024 Mountain Hort Field Day & 75th Anniversary Celebration on Thursday, August 15 from 8:30 a.m. – 4 p.m. at 74 Research Drive in Mills River. Buncombe County Cooperative Extension will also be there.

The event is open to the public with lunch and ice cream served!

There will be displays to visit and tours (ride in comfort on tractor-pulled covered trams). Project leaders and graduate students will be in the fields to showcase their research projects. You'll see new varieties of plants, hear about pesticide management techniques, learn about diseases impacting the various industries and how research is combating the problems facing horticulture.

Schedule:
8:30 a.m. - Apple Field Tours
10:30 a.m. – Tomato & Vegetable Field Tours
1 p.m. - 75th Anniversary Celebration Lunch (open to all)
2 p.m. - Nursery Crops & Specialty Field Tours
